Adjective

scatty - lost in thought; showing preoccupation; "an absent stare"; "an absentminded professor"; "the scatty glancing quality of a hyperactive but unfocused intelligence"
  absent, absentminded, abstracted
  inattentive showing a lack of attention or care; "inattentive students"; "an inattentive babysitter"
scatty - lacking sense or discretion; "his rattlebrained crackpot ideas"; "how rattlepated I am! I've forgotten what I came for"- Glenway Westcott
  rattlebrained, rattlepated, scatterbrained
